Festival in the Woods
JUNE 15TH & JUNE 16TH
SEPTEMBER 21ST & SEPTEMBER 22ND

We welcome you to Whispering Pines Farm located in the countryside of Cabot, Pennsylvania. Our farm hosts "Festival In The Woods" featuring Artisans, Vintage, Repurpose, Industrial, Antiques, Jewelry, Decor, Botanical, Garden Art, Blacksmith, and Artisan Demonstrations. Antique tractors, cars, and trucks will be on display all weekend.

Our festival is held twice a year on the 3rd Weekend of June and September. Our festival features many passionate vendors and outstanding talented artisans. The 2019 June festival will begin at 10 a.m. on Saturday, June 15th and will end at 5 p.m. The festival will continue at 11 a.m. on Sunday, June 16th and will end at 5 p.m. We do not permit alcohol or animals, unless it is a service animal. There will be parking available as well as handicap parking. Admission is $7 for guests and free for children 12 years and younger and service men and women, police officers, firefighters, and EMTs (MUST SHOW IDENTIFICATION). A Chinese auction benefiting Jodi Yute and breast cancer awareness and a 'glamping' experience giveaway will be at the FRONT entrance. Our farm is located at 201 Winsome Lane Cabot, PA 16023.
